Debt Forgiveness Program
Kalamazoo Valley Community College creates innovative and equitable opportunities that empower all to learn, grow and thrive. In support of this mission, Kalamazoo Valley has launched a program for students who have existing debt at the institution. The Kalamazoo Valley Debt Forgiveness Program is designed for students who are in good academic standing, have stopped out prior to degree completion and have an outstanding financial balance. If existing institutional debt has held you back from achieving your academic goals, Kalamazoo Valley wants to work with you.
Student Eligibility Requirements*
- Left Kalamazoo Valley with a cumulative GPA of 2.0 or higher
- Has not attended Kalamazoo Valley for six semesters
- Has an outstanding debt to the institution
- Has the ability to pay in full, sign up for the payment plan, or have financial aid cover the balance for the semester they will be re-enrolling at the time of registration (i.e. Student can cover charges for upcoming tuition and fees)
- Has not already been awarded a degree or certificate from Kalamazoo Valley
*Exceptions to the cumulative GPA requirement may be considered on a case-by-case basis.

Results
- Your financial hold will be modified to allow for registration, grades, etc. as long as above items are met
- Your financial hold will be removed upon successful completion of a certificate or degree
- Your previous balance owed will be forgiven – 50% upon successful completion of 12 credits or program completion (whichever occurs first) and the remaining 50% upon successful attainment of a certificate or degree
Kalamazoo Promise Scholars
Through our partnership with The Kalamazoo Promise, we offer a debt forgiveness pathway that leverages your scholarship benefits to facilitate your return.
If you are a current or former Promise Scholar with an outstanding debt to the institution, you may be eligible for this forgiveness pathway even if you do not meet the standard criteria of our general debt forgiveness program.
